Set against the gritty backdrop of Southern California's emerging punk rock scene in the late '70s and '80s, "Strings of Resilience" chronicles Dennis Danell's rise from an everyday suburban kid to a cornerstone of one of punk rock’s most influential bands, Social Distortion. The film dives deep into Dennis’s unique bond with frontman Mike Ness, exploring their contrasting personalities and shared vision as they fought to turn their raw energy into music that resonated with millions. Through electrifying performances and moments of quiet introspection, the biopic reveals Dennis’s role as the steady, grounding force in a band fueled by chaos, passion, and the defiant spirit of punk rock. As Social Distortion navigates addiction, personal loss, and the pressures of evolving their sound, the story captures the highs and lows of a musician dedicated to his craft and loyal to his bandmates. Beyond the stage, "Strings of Resilience" uncovers the man behind the guitar: a loving father, a loyal friend, and a creative soul who balanced the intensity of the punk world with a profound sense of humility and heart. His untimely death at 38 left a void in the music world, but his legacy continues to inspire.
